Primary 6/5: Our term so far…

Primary 6/5 have been busy this term and we are looking forward to the festivities in December.

Literacy: This week we have been writing recounts. The pupils have enjoyed writing a recount on Jack and the Beanstalk.

Numeracy & Maths: Pupils have been learning about the four operations in class. Also, pupils have been learning about shapes and have enjoyed making 3d shapes.

HWB: Within PE, pupils have had some visitors from S6 join them in their PE gymnastics lesson. Pupils have also been completing hockey once a week. There is also a whole class focus on the health and wellbeing area of achieving.

RME:Our themes this term is Judaism and pupils have been using their research skills on iPad’s to share information about Judaism.

IDL:The class topic is travel and tourism, pupils have been developing their listening and talking skills by presenting advantages and disadvantages of different travel methods to the class. Pupils have also used their iPad’s to plan a trip to London and justify their choice of transport.

Expressive Arts: Pupils have had an outdoor learning experience that involved taking pictures of nature and completing line drawings. There has also been a focus on texture and patterns.

Science: Pupils have been learning about forces this term and have enjoyed completing many experiments in class.
